Most domain registrars keep <a href=\"https:\/\/themeisle.com\/blog\/check-domain-expiry-date\/\">track of expiry dates<\/a> and offer renewal services too.<\/p>\n\n\n<div class=\"su-divider su-divider-style-dotted\" style=\"margin:40px 0;border-width:1px;border-color:#999999\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-how-domain-registrars-work\">How domain registrars work \u2699\ufe0f<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>A domain name is not the type of thing that you can buy off the shelf. The process here follows a systematic protocol, which is coordinated by a top-level nonprofit authority called ICANN (<em>Internet Corporation for Assigned Names<\/em>).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Simply put, ICANN oversees domain registration. Domain names only become valid after they&#8217;re entered into its central registry (domain registry).<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The role of the domain registry is to manage and maintain domain names. This leaves the task of selling domain names to domain registrars.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Now, to become a domain name registrar, you need accreditation from ICANN. And with that, you get to sell domain names to the public either directly or through re-sellers.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Here&#8217;s a word of advice, though &#8211; if you&#8217;re looking for proper services, it&#8217;s best to buy your domain names directly from the domain registrars, not re-sellers.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Otherwise, when it comes to choosing registrars, it&#8217;s important to note that not all domain registrars offer a wide range of extensions. Domain extensions are those suffixes that come after the domain name. We&#8217;re talking about <code>.com<\/code>, <code>.edu<\/code>, and <code>.org<\/code>, as well as country-specific extensions such as <code>.en<\/code>, <code>.in<\/code> and <code>.au<\/code>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a aria-label=\" (opens in a new tab)\" href=\"https:\/\/www.verisign.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noopener\">Verisign<\/a>, for instance, maintains the registry for <code>.com<\/code> domains. So, if you ever want a <code>.com<\/code> domain for your website, you&#8217;ll have to buy it from a domain registrar who deals with <code>.com<\/code> extensions. The registrar will inform Verisign to reserve the domain for you, and will pay a fee to Verisign on your behalf. The registrar includes this fee in the amount they collect from you.<\/p>\n\n\n<div class=\"su-divider su-divider-style-default\" style=\"margin:40px 0;border-width:15px;border-color:#4267cf\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-should-you-go-with-the-one-trick-pony-or-the-one-stop-shop\">Should you go with the one-trick pony or the one-stop shop?<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Nowadays, many companies function on a hybrid model where they offer domain registration services along with other things like hosting, privacy administration, and domain transfers. In case you&#8217;re particular about WordPress hosting, <a href=\"https:\/\/themeisle.com\/blog\/types-of-wordpress-hosting-plans\/\">this post<\/a> will help you.<\/p>\n\n\n<div class=\"su-divider su-divider-style-dotted\" style=\"margin:40px 0;border-width:1px;border-color:#999999\"><\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-faqs-on-domain-name-registrars\">FAQs on domain name registrars \ud83d\udca1<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"schema-faq wp-block-yoast-faq-block\"><div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679967762645\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\"><strong>How many domain registrars are there?<\/strong><\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>Over the years, the Internet Corporation for Assigned Names and Numbers (ICANN) has accredited over 4,000 domain registrars, 3,000+ of which are still active. You\u2019ll find their names, IANA numbers, and contact details on the list of ICANN accredited registrars <sup>[1]<\/sup>.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679967843179\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">What is the difference between a domain registrar and a domain host?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>A domain registrar is accredited to register and reserve your domain name, while a domain host manages your Domain Name System (DNS) records. The former is <a href=\"https:\/\/themeisle.com\/blog\/where-to-buy-domains\/\">where you go to purchase a domain name<\/a>, whereas the latter offers a system for tweaking your DNS records and linking the domain name with websites plus email addresses. Nowadays, many companies function as both.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679967915541\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">What is the difference between a domain registrar and a domain registry?<br\/><\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\">A domain name registrar sells domain names, while a domain registry is a database of the ownership records for domains registered under specified top level domains (TLDs). The registry sets up domain name extensions, defines the rules for registration, and then works with registrars to sell domain names to the public.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679967966909\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">Is a domain registrar the same as a DNS?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>No. A domain registrar is the operator that reserves your domain name, whereas DNS (Domain Name System) is the directory that connects your registered domain name to your website\u2019s IP address.<br\/><\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679968014909\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">How do domain registrars get domains?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>Domain registrars acquire domains from domain registries. If you choose to purchase a .com domain, for example, it\u2019s the domain registry <em>Versign <\/em>that\u2019ll assign the available domain name to your registrar, who\u2019ll then facilitate the sale and registration.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679968051005\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">How much does it cost to be a domain registrar?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>To become a domain name registrar, you must pay a non-refundable application fee of $3,500, followed by an annual accreditation fee of $4,000, plus additional per-transaction fees of $0.20 per\u00a0domain\u00a0and quarterly variable fees.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679968119415\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">Are there free domain registrars?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>Yes and no. While some registrars offer <a href=\"https:\/\/themeisle.com\/blog\/how-to-get-a-free-domain-name\/\">free domain name registration<\/a>, the services always come with a caveat. You\u2019ll probably find the free domain bundled into a premium web hosting package. If not, the free domain registrar might restrict you to a handful of little-known domain name extensions.<\/p> <\/div> <div class=\"schema-faq-section\" id=\"faq-question-1679968194599\"><strong class=\"schema-faq-question\">Does it matter who your domain registrar is?<\/strong> <p class=\"schema-faq-answer\"><br\/>From a legal standpoint, it doesn\u2019t matter who your domain registrar is \u2013 any ICANN accredited registrar can sell you a domain name. In terms of value and choice, however, your domain registrar does matter \u2013 as their TLD options (e.g., com, net, org) and domain administration services tend to vary.
